What Makes a Phobia "Rare"?

A phobia is classified as "rare" based on several key factors that distinguish it from more common anxiety disorders:

Low Prevalence

Affects less than 1% of the general population, with some rare phobias documented in only a handful of clinical cases worldwide.

Unusual Triggers

The object or situation that triggers the fear is uncommon, specific, or culturally unique, making encounters relatively infrequent.

Limited Research

Due to their rarity, these phobias have fewer clinical studies, making them less understood in psychological literature.

Low Public Awareness

Most people are unfamiliar with these phobias, and sufferers may feel isolated or misunderstood by their condition.

Treatment for Rare Phobias

While rare phobias may seem unusual, they respond to many of the same evidence-based treatments used for more common phobias:

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)

The gold standard for phobia treatment, CBT helps identify and change negative thought patterns and behaviors associated with the fear.

Exposure Therapy

Gradual, controlled exposure to the feared object or situation helps desensitize the anxiety response over time.

Virtual Reality Therapy

Modern technology allows safe, controlled exposure to rare triggers that might be difficult to recreate in traditional therapy settings.

Medication

Anti-anxiety medications or antidepressants may be prescribed alongside therapy for severe cases or to manage symptoms during treatment.

Important: If you believe you have a rare phobia that's affecting your daily life, consult with a mental health professional. Early intervention leads to better outcomes, and treatment can significantly improve quality of life.
